RoboPaint RT

From Evil Mad Scientist Wiki
Revision as of 02:09, 14 November 2013 by Windell (talk | contribs)
Jump to: navigation, search
wcb_tn.jpg This wiki page is part of the documentation for the WaterColorBot.
Click here to return to the WaterColorBot overview.


IMPORTANT NOTE:. A new version of RoboPaint RT will be released the week of November 10. We recommend that all users wait, and install the new version once it is released.


Overview

RoboPaint RT is the "Real Time" Painting Software that allows you to paint with the WaterColorBot. It runs under Mac, Windows, and Linux.

RoboPaint RT is straightforward and manual: Click on a color in the paint palette to change to that color, click on the water to dip the brush in the water, and drag the brush to paint on your paper.

With RoboPaint RT, you can also replay your drawing to make multiple copies, and save the file to open up and print again later. This program can be a lot of fun to play with and is a great way to get acquainted with the WaterColorBot. For those with good artistic skill, it can also be a remarkably powerful program.


Getting RoboPaint RT

First, install the latest version of Java on your computer.

Then, download and install RoboPaint RT from our github account. NOTE: NEW VERSION Coming week of November 10, 2013.



Using RoboPaint RT

Coming week of November 10, 2013.

Hold 'h' for Help

Troubleshooting

"WaterColorBot not found. Entering Simulation Mode."

Application will not start (Windows 8)

If the RoboPaint RT application will not start, it is likely because Java is not installed on your computer. We have seen the program refuse to start , giving an error that "java is not recognized as an internal or external command..."


Motion is jerky/stutters

If the motion of the carriage is basically correct except that it is "jerky" rather than smooth, the likely cause is that the program is running slowly on your computer. RoboPaint RT operates very smoothly with a reasonably fast modern computer, but we have found that a computer busy running other tasks (e.g., playing music or video, heavy downloads, printing, etc) does not have as much time to operate the program, resulting in "stuttery" motion.



For Developers

Running RoboPaint RT within Processing

  • Install Processing, from processing.org
  • Open robopaint-rt-master>processing>RoboPaint_RT>RoboPaint_RT.pde from within Processing
  • Click "Run" button